In a world characterized by volatility, uncertainty, complexity, and ambiguity—often referred to as a VUCA environment- the concept of digitalization, resilience, and sustainability has attracted considerable attention. Thus, incorporating those paradigms enables the exploration of viable supply chain performance regarding disruptions. As viability in terms of digitalization, resilience, and sustainability has acquired global attention in supply chain management, this factor merits special consideration in the supplier selection process in the VUCA world, as it is full of uncertainty and ambiguity. Thus, this paper considers the existing issues and provides a decision-making system based on Fuzzy set theory, particularly the fuzzy inference system, for viable suppliers’ evaluation and selection. The proposed model is conducted through a MATLAB simulation to analyze and demonstrate the effectiveness of the fuzzy inference system for evaluating supplier viability in a case study. Therefore, the study is useful for both academics and practitioners as it provides a supplier selection system considering different paradigms in digital supply chains to achieve viable performance.
